Cedar chest

Project by mfike posted 443 days ago 358 views 2 times favorited 4 comments Add to Favorites Watch

This is a cedar chest I built last spring for my future sister-in-law. She wanted something to put in a screened porch for looks and to store a few small gardening tools, workboots, and whatever. It’s very basic construction. A plywood box with a frame built around it. No fancy joinery, a lot of screws. It’s all 1 1/2” cedar except the slats which are 3/4”. I finished it with danish oil and several coats of spar urethane. In retrospect I really wish I had used less gloss in the finsh, but she was really happy with it so I guess it’s okay.
